LOCATION.--Lat 44° 38'05", long 116° 25'42"(Rev.)(NAD83), in sec.14, T.15 N., R.1 W., Adams County, Council quad., Hydrologic Unit 17050124, on left side of flume 1,500 ft upstream from lower end, 1.5 mi northeast of Mesa, and 3 mi downstream from headgates.
PERIOD OF RECORD.--1924, 1928-55 (irrigation seasons only, prior to 1937) (discontinued).
GAGE.--Staff gage. Prior to 1938, staff gages in flume at sites within 600 ft of present site at different datums.
REMARKS.--Canal diverts from Middle Fork Weiser River in SE1/4 NW1/4 sec.9, T.15 N., R.1 E., for irrigation of Mesa Orchards and for domestic supply of Mesa. Flow regulated by gates in diversion dam and waste gates in flume above gage.
COOPERATION.--Gage readings furnished by The Mesa Co.
EXTREMES FOR PERIOD OF RECORD.--Maximum daily discharge, 42 ft3/s July 20, 21, 1952;
no flow during nonirrigation seasons.
